The BRIT Billion Awards celebrate the Rolling Stones’ seven-decade career

British rock band Rolling Stones is the 25th group and artist to receive the BRIT Billion after this award is officially launched in May 2023.

Rolling Stones honored with BRIT Billion Award.

Legendary British rock band Rolling Stones is the latest group to receive the BRIT Billion Award – 1 billion “streams”. BPI – representing the world’s leading UK record labels and music companies, has just announced the above information.

Rolling Stones is the 25th group and artist to receive the BRIT Billion after this award is officially launched in May 2023.

Last week, Hackney Diamonds – the band’s 24th studio album – reached number one in the UK charts. Thus, this is the 14th time the Rolling Stones have achieved this achievement.

According to calculations by the Official Charts Company, in reaching the milestone of 1 billion career streams in the UK, the band became the longest-running artist to receive this prestigious award, with hits Most streamed include Paint It, Black and Start Me Up.

Now with 14 number one albums and eight number 1 singles in the UK, the Rolling Stones are undoubtedly one of the defining bands of British music over the past 60 years.

Hackney Diamonds is the Rolling Stones’ first album in 18 years since the band released A Bigger Bang in 2005 and features a series of guest artists including famous names such as Elton John, Lady Gaga, Paul McCartney, Stevie Wonder and Bill Wyman.

Bands and artists who have received the BRIT Billion Award include ABBA, Coldplay, Mariah Carey, Whitney Houston and Queen, as well as pioneering rap and hip-hop artists AJ Tracey and Headie One.

Ed Sheeran recently became the first artist to receive a special Gold Award for reaching 10 billion streams in the UK.

Dr Jo Twist OBE, Chief Executive of BPI, said: “Few artists have transcended the generational divide in the way that the Rolling Stones have. Their iconic songs and albums demonstrate their era, but the band remains as modern as ever.

BPI is delighted to honor them with the BRIT Billion Award, which highlights both the timeless appeal of their music and the extent to which they are now connecting with waves of new fans through their streaming capabilities.”

To date, the Rolling Stones have sold more than 250 million copies of the band’s albums. Their concerts have raked in a staggering $2 billion in ticket sales over the years. In 2021, fans spent up to 130.9 million USD on just 14 shows on the band’s No Filter tour in the US./.
